数据导出
(1)将数据库TEST完全导出,用户名system 密码manager 导出到D:\daochu.dmp中
exp system/manager@TEST file=d:\daochu.dmp full=y
exp oracle/pwd@orcl file=/rsp_sns_20140115.dmp
(2)将数据库中system用户与sys用户的表导出
exp system/manager@TEST file=d:\daochu.dmp owner=(system,sys)
(3)将数据库中的表table1 、table2导出
exp system/manager@TEST file=d:\daochu.dmp tables=(table1,table2)
(4)将数据库中的表table1中的字段filed1以"00"打头的数据导出
exp system/manager@TEST file=d:\daochu.dmp tables=(table1) query=\" where filed1 like '00%'\"
数据导入
(1)将D:\daochu.dmp 中的数据导入 TEST数据库中。
imp system/manager@TEST file=d:\daochu.dmp
上面可能有点问题,因为有的表已经存在,然后它就报错,对该表就不进行导入。
在后面加上 ignore=y 就可以了。
(2)将d:\daochu.dmp中的表table1 导入
imp system/manager@TEST file=d:\daochu.dmp tables=(table1)
基本上上面的导入导出够用了。不少情况我是将表彻底删除,然后导入。
==============
查看当前用户的缺省表空间
select username,default_tablespace from user_users;
查看用户下所有的表
select * from user_tables;
表空间大小写不敏感,用户名和密码大小写敏感
相关推荐
### Oracle 数据导出导入简介 #### 一、Oracle数据库的基本概念 Oracle数据库是一个关系型数据库管理系统,由不同的表空间组成,其中包括至少一个SYSTEM表空间。表空间是Oracle中用于管理存储空间的重要概念。 - ...
综上所述,Oracle数据导出导入工具,无论是Oracle原生的Data Pump还是第三方工具如DataPie V3.2,都是数据库管理不可或缺的组件,它们帮助用户在不同的场景下高效、安全地处理数据。在实际使用中,需要根据具体需求...
- 数据分析:将数据库数据导出到文件,便于进行离线分析或与其他系统交换数据。 2. **Java桌面程序的优势** - 跨平台:Java的“一次编写,到处运行”特性使得该工具能在多种操作系统上运行,如Windows、Linux和...
在这个特定的案例中,批处理文件可能包含了创建新数据库空间、创建新用户,以及使用`expdp`和`impdp`进行数据导出和导入的命令。这样的脚本对于数据库管理员来说非常有用,因为它们可以快速、一致地执行常见的数据库...
通过理解并掌握Oracle数据泵的这些特点和使用方法,数据库管理和开发人员可以更高效地进行数据迁移、备份和恢复,提升工作效率,同时确保数据的完整性和一致性。在实际工作中,可以根据具体需求选择合适的数据泵操作...
用户方式:将指定用户的所有对象及数据导出或导入,例如,exp user/pwd file=/dir/xxx.dmp log=xxx.log owner=(xx,yy)。 全库方式:将数据库中的所有对象导出或导入,例如,exp user/pwd file=/dir/xxx.dmp log=xxx...
3. **字符集问题**:在导出导入过程中,需要注意源数据库和目标数据库的字符集是否一致。 4. **错误处理**:通过设置 `ignore` 参数可以控制导入过程中的错误处理方式。 #### 六、示例 - **创建新用户**: ```sql...
`.dmp`是Oracle数据泵(Data Pump)导出文件的默认扩展名。 3. **日志文件参数** `log=F:/expdemo.log`:设置导出过程的日志文件路径和名称,用于记录导出操作的详细信息和可能的错误,便于后期分析。 **二、...
在Oracle数据库中,数据导出通常使用`expdp`(Export Data Pump)工具,而导入则使用`impdp`(Import Data Pump)。这两个命令行工具提供了高级功能,如并行处理、表空间选择和网络链接导出。以下是关于这些工具的...
oracle数据泵导入导出工具
- **权限问题**:进行数据的导出导入时,通常需要具备相应的权限,例如DBA权限。 - **连接测试**:在进行导出导入操作之前,建议先测试数据库连接是否正常,可以通过`tnsping`命令进行验证。 - **日志记录**:为了...
在Oracle数据泵的场景中,我们可以创建一个bat文件来自动化数据导入和导出的过程,提高工作效率。 1. **数据泵导出(expdp)**: 在Oracle中,导出数据通常使用`expdp`命令。这个命令需要指定数据库连接信息(如...
在Linux系统中,Oracle数据导出主要通过`exp`命令来完成。`exp`命令提供了多种导出模式,允许用户根据需求选择导出整个数据库、特定用户或指定表的数据。以下是一些常见的`exp`命令用法: - **基本导出模式**:在...
Oracle 数据导入导出是数据库管理中的重要操作,用于在不同环境之间转移数据,备份和恢复数据,以及进行数据迁移。本文将深入探讨Oracle数据库的数据导入导出机制,包括使用的主要工具、过程和最佳实践。 Oracle ...
如果这个文件是与Oracle数据导入导出相关的,那么它可能包含了关于如何使用expdp和impdp的步骤、示例脚本,或者是准备导入的测试数据。 在实际操作中,确保数据导入导出的安全性和正确性非常重要,比如要备份重要...